All offences · Oct 2024 - Sep 2025Neasden Lane area has the 4th highest crime rate of 89 local areas in Dollis Hill , and the 48th highest crime rate of 811 local areas in Brent .
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.
The overall crime rate in the area around Neasden Lane (NW10 1QJ) in the last 12 months was 432.8 per 1,000 residents and was 275.0% higher than the Dollis Hill average (115.4 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 73 offences recorded. The least common crime was Other crime with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2024. The fastest-growing crime category was Theft from the person ( 133.3% YoY). The sharpest decline was Other theft ( -56.5%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 106 (≈ 226.0 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-10.9%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-52.4%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Neasden Lane (NW10 1QJ), the main crime hotspot is near Birse Crescent. Police recorded 107 crimes here, including 57 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
